Dolores Schmidinger

Born September 21, 1946 · Wien, Austria (age 79)

Dolores Schmidinger kam schon als Kind mit Operetten in Berührung, da ihr Vater in den 1950er Jahren als Opern- und Operettensänger tätig war, u. a. an der Wiener Volksoper. Sie begann während ihrer Lehre zur Kosmetikerin eine Ausbildung an der Schauspielschule Krauss. Ihre Karriere an Wiener Bühnen startete sie mit 17 Jahren in Wiener Kellertheatern.
